Listed below are the types of certificates that can be issued by the Center for Japanese Language (CJL).
Different certificates are issued for different programs. Please check your program before requesting a certificate.
Types of Certificates | Japanese | English | Eligible person * 1 |
---|---|---|---|
Certificate of Completion | Bekka and Japanese Language Program students who have completed the program | ||
Certificate of Academic transcript and Completion | Bekka students who have completed the program | ||
Transcript of Academic Record | Bekka students and participants of Japanese Language Program and Short-term Japanese Program | ||
Transcript of Academic Record/GPA * 2 | Bekka students and participants of Japanese Language Program and Short-term Japanese Program | ||
Certificate of Enrollment Duration | Participants of Japanese Language Program,Short-term Japanese Program, and Bekka Students (Only for auditing students) |
||
Certificate of Withdrawal | Bekka students who have withdrawn fromthe program | ||
Certificate of Registration | All international students who have takenJapanese courses held by CJL. | ||
Other certificates | Please inquire at the CJL office. |

To protect privacy, Waseda University only issues certificates when requested personally. If there is a compelling reason why a request must be made by proxy, the criteria below must be met.
The proxy must bring the following items with them to the office:
* If you create your own power of attorney form, include the following information and provide it to the agent:
(1) Your (principal) information: student number (if you are a Waseda University student), name (hand-written), and seal impression or signature (hand-written)
(2) Details of authorization, reasons for authorization, and the name of proxy
(3) Proxy information: student number (if he/she is a Waseda University student), name (hand-written), seal impression or signature (hand-written), relation to the principal, street address, and phone number
